Frequently Asked Questions about vacation rentals in Austria

  • What are the must-see places in Austria?

    For a first trip, you absolutely have to see Schönbrunn Palace in Vienna, a stunning Baroque palace with vast gardens. Salzburg, with its Hohensalzburg Fortress overlooking the city, is another must. In the Salzkammergut region, Hallstatt, a picturesque village on a lake, is incredibly popular. And don't forget the charming city of Innsbruck, nestled in the Alps.

  • What are the typical activities to do in Austria?

    Austria offers a diverse range of activities. Hiking and skiing in the Alps are hugely popular, depending on the season. Exploring the many castles and palaces, like the Hofburg Palace in Vienna, is a great way to delve into the country's history. Enjoying classical music concerts in Vienna or Salzburg is a quintessential Austrian experience. Cycling along scenic routes is another fantastic option.

  • Which part of Austria offers the most pleasant climate?

    The climate varies greatly across Austria. The warmest areas tend to be in the eastern lowlands, particularly around Vienna and the Burgenland region. These areas have warmer summers and milder winters compared to the mountainous regions.

  • What airport options are there for reaching Austria?

    Vienna International Airport (VIE) is the largest and serves as the main gateway to Austria. Other airports include Salzburg Airport (SZG), Innsbruck Airport (INN), and Linz Airport (LNZ), each offering access to specific regions.
  • What are the best rentals for families and kids in Austria?

  • Are there specific challenges to driving in Austria that visitors should know?

    Driving in Austria can be challenging, especially in mountainous areas. Many roads are narrow and winding, and you might encounter steep inclines. Vignettes (toll stickers) are required for driving on Austrian motorways. Be prepared for potential traffic congestion, especially during peak season.

  • What currency is used in Austria?

    The Euro (€) is the official currency used in Austria.
  • What are the top festivals to experience in Austria?

    Austria hosts many festivals. The Salzburg Festival, a renowned classical music festival, is a highlight. The Vienna Philharmonic Orchestra's New Year's Concert is world-famous. Many smaller, regional festivals celebrate local traditions and customs throughout the year.
  • What is the best time of year to visit Austria?

    The best time depends on your interests. Summer (June-August) is ideal for hiking and outdoor activities. Winter (December-February) is perfect for skiing and snowboarding. Spring and autumn offer pleasant weather with fewer crowds.
  • What are some local dishes to try in Austria?

    Wiener Schnitzel (breaded veal cutlet) is a classic. Sachertorte (chocolate cake) is a must-try dessert. Tafelspitz (boiled beef) is a traditional Viennese dish. Käsespätzle (cheese noodles) is a hearty and delicious option from the western regions.
  • What emergency numbers should you know in case of a medical or security issue in Austria?

    For medical emergencies, dial 144. For police or security issues, dial 133.
  • What etiquette tips are important when visiting Austria?

    Generally, Austrians appreciate politeness and punctuality. Saying 'Guten Tag' (good day) and 'Bitte' (please) and 'Danke' (thank you) goes a long way. Tipping in restaurants is customary, around 10%.
  • What are the best areas to spend a week in Austria?

    A week allows for exploring multiple regions. You could combine Vienna with the Salzkammergut region, or explore the Tyrol region, including Innsbruck and its surrounding mountains. Another option would be to focus on Salzburg and its surrounding areas, like the Salzkammergut.
  • What are the best areas to spend a weekend in Austria?

    For a weekend, focus on one city. Vienna offers a wealth of culture and history. Salzburg is more compact but equally charming. Innsbruck provides a stunning alpine setting.
  • What are the top shopping destinations in Austria?

    Vienna is a major shopping hub, with Kärntner Straße being a famous pedestrian shopping street. Salzburg also offers a good selection of shops, especially around the Getreidegasse. Many smaller towns have charming boutiques and local craft shops.
  • What are some off-the-beaten-path places to explore in Austria?

    Consider exploring the Wachau Valley, a stunning region along the Danube River known for its vineyards and charming villages. The Gesäuse National Park offers breathtaking natural beauty, ideal for hiking and exploring. The region of Styria also offers many hidden gems and charming smaller towns.
